Output de23906669197cafa7f00634a90ff3128edb98893d246724678a8ccc07018569:1

value
4422544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bff8ce921a501fea64c658189f220acc52e10c0 OP_EQUALVERIFY OP_CHECKSIG
address
16UF1GrRqiHvTLTGkRxfC8f38zzWniJVnY
transaction
de23906669197cafa7f00634a90ff3128edb98893d246724678a8ccc07018569
spent
true